Borussia Dortmund Reject Barcelona’s €100m Offer For Ousmane Dembele

Borussia Dortmund have informed the Frankfurt Stock Exchange that they have rejected an offer from Barcelona for Ousmane Dembele.

Dortmund boss Peter Bosz admitted earlier today he was unaware of the whereabouts of the player. The Frenchman missed first-team training today and Bosz revealed the forward had not answered his phone when contacted by the club.

It is understood Dembélé went to Paris on Thursday evening to visit friends and family, and was awaiting news as the clubs continue to negotiate the fee.

Talks have been continuing for several days, with Dortmund insistent they would not accept less than €150m for the player they signed from Rennes last summer for a 10th of that cost.

Dembélé was pictured in the official team photo on Wednesday but the Dortmund manager, Peter Bosz, said the player had failed to show up the following day.

“He wasn’t there this morning and if I am completely honest I have to say I have no idea why he wasn’t,” Bosz said. “We have tried to reach him but we have not managed to. I hope nothing bad has happened to him. He wasn’t there.”
Asked if it was linked to Barcelona’s interest, Bosz said: “That I do not know as I haven’t spoken to him.”

A report in the French newspaper L’Equipe claimed Dembélé will fly to Barcelona “in the coming hours” to sign a long-term contract.
